Types of Strata
When it comes to breakfast strata recipes, there are many types of strata to choose from. The classic strata includes layers of bread, eggs, cheese, and meat, but there are also vegetarian versions that feature vegetables like spinach and mushrooms. Sweet stratas can also be made with bread, fruit, and custard. Another popular option is the overnight strata, which can be prepared the night before and baked in the morning for a hassle-free breakfast. Gluten-Free Breakfast Strata
Looking for a gluten-free breakfast strata recipe that’s hearty, filling, and packed with flavor? Look no further than this recipe that’s sure to become a family favorite! Start by layering gluten-free bread cubes with your favorite breakfast ingredients, like cooked bacon, sautéed veggies, and shredded cheese. Then whisk together eggs, milk, and spices, pour the mixture over the bread, and let it sit overnight. In the morning, bake until golden brown and bubbly. This gluten-free breakfast strata is the perfect make-ahead dish for busy mornings and can be customized to your liking.

Make-Ahead Breakfast Strata
If you’re someone who struggles to get out of bed in the morning, getting breakfast on the table can feel like a daunting task. That’s where a make-ahead breakfast strata comes in handy! This dish can be prepped the night before and then baked in the morning for a delicious and filling breakfast. The key to a good strata is to use sturdy bread that won’t turn to mush, like sourdough or ciabatta. Layer it with cooked breakfast sausage, cheese, and any other veggies you like, pour over a mixture of eggs and milk, and let it sit in the fridge overnight. In the morning, bake it until golden brown and serve with a side of fresh fruit for a complete breakfast. Easy, delicious, and perfect for busy mornings!
